Accidents

* On July 2, 2024, a Boeing 737 of
Varesh Airlines Varesh Airlines () is an Iranian airline. It initially concentrated its activities in Mazandaran province, then expanded into the Iranian domestic and international markets when it first served Bishkek, Kyrgyzstan. Its central hub is in Dasht-e N ...
, registration EP-VAF, was undergoing maintenance: the right-hand engine was running with the cowlings open, when a maintenance engineer entered the safety zone to retrieve tools, was sucked into the engine and was killed.
